· an area within a building enclosed by walls and floor and ceiling; "the rooms were very small but they had a nice view"
Hypernym(s): area
· space for movement; "room to pass"; "make way for"; "hardly enough elbow room to turn around"
Synonym(s): way, elbow_room
Hypernym(s): position, spatial_relation
· opportunity for; "room for improvement"
Hypernym(s): opportunity, chance
· the people who are present in a room; "the whole room was cheering"
Hypernym(s): gathering, assemblage
· live and take one's meals at or in; "she rooms in an old boarding house"
Synonym(s): board
Hypernym(s): populate, dwell, live, inhabit
